Warehouse Ventilation Best Practices: Creating a Healthy and Productive Environment

In the bustling realm of warehouse operations, maintaining a healthy and productive environment is paramount. Adequate ventilation plays a crucial role in this endeavor, ensuring worker comfort and safety while optimizing operational efficiency. By implementing best practices for warehouse ventilation, facility managers can create a workplace where employees thrive and productivity soars.

One fundamental aspect of effective warehouse ventilation involves identifying potential sources of contaminants. These may include dust generated by material handling, fumes emitted from machinery, or volatile organic compounds (VOCs) released from cleaning products. Accurately assessing these sources allows for the development of a targeted ventilation strategy.

A well-designed warehouse ventilation system should incorporate a blend of forced-air and ambient methods. Mechanical ventilation systems, such as exhaust fans and air purifiers, actively remove contaminants from the air. Meanwhile, natural ventilation techniques, like strategically placed windows and vents, leverage airflow patterns to facilitate fresh air circulation.

How Ventilation and Skylights Affect Warehouse Energy Efficiency

Optimizing warehouse energy efficiency is crucial for minimizing spending. Two key elements that play a significant role in achieving this goal are ventilation systems and skylights. Well-designed ventilation can effectively regulate indoor air temperature, promoting worker comfort and reducing the reliance on energy-intensive HVAC equipment. Skylights, on the other hand, harness the power of natural light, diminishing the need for artificial lighting during daytime hours and thereby lowering electricity consumption. A combination of effective ventilation and strategic skylight placement can significantly enhance sustainability by minimizing the carbon footprint and creating a more conducive work environment.
